A meeting of the Civil Engineering Section was held in Walter Hastings 25 last night at 6.45. Mr. D. L. Turner spoke on the subject of the "Tehuantepec Ship Canal as proposed by the late James B. Eads." The lecture was illustrated with stereopticon views.
